Employer of Record Solutions for Enterprises Expanding to India
Expanding your operations into the dynamic Indian market presents exciting opportunities but also introduces new complexities. Navigating local labor laws, tax regulations, and employment practices can be challenging for international businesses. This is where an Employer of Record (EOR) solution becomes invaluable. An EOR acts as a legal entity in India, enabling your business to employ Indian talent without the need to set up a separate legal entity. By partnering with an EOR, you can streamline the hiring process, confirm compliance with local regulations, and devote your resources on growing your business in India.
EORs offer a comprehensive suite of services, including payroll management, benefits administration, compliance with labor laws, and handling of employee-related issues. This collaboration frees your company from the administrative burden of managing employees in India, allowing you to scale operations effectively.
- Consider an EOR solution if:
- You are a small or medium-sized business (SMB) looking to enter the Indian market quickly.
- You require flexible employment options for your team in India.
- You want to reduce the legal and administrative risks associated with hiring in a new country.
